About the role

What’s the role? As part of the Property Finance Portfolio Management Team your razor-sharp credit analysis skills and strong property insights will be put to use for large private property companies and unlisted property fund managers. Working with Relationship Managers, you’ll meet with property investors and developers and provide high quality written credit submissions and input into loan structuring.   What will I do?

Working collaboratively with Analysts, product experts, Relationship Managers & Credit Managers, you will initiate and structure a range of property finance transactions while enjoying a unique blend of analytical and entrepreneurial challenges. Additionally you will:  

  • Look into risk profiling, financial analysis (including development feasibility and property cash-flow modelling) and related credit submission activities to support upcoming deals
  • Complete reports compiling the analysis and rationale for supporting debt requirements ranging from $10m to $200m for property finance customers
  • Work independently and have responsibility for timely and accurate completion of complex property finance transactions. 
  • Act as a role model for other members of the team, and assist with on-the-job training and workflow management of Credit Analyst tasks
  • Prior experience in a Professional Working Environment, preferably in the commercial and corporate banking field with existing experience in writing credit submissions
  • A relevant tertiary qualification in Business, Finance or Property
